Full Container Load (FCL) provides exclusive container space for large shipments. TJ Freight ensures secure packing, proper weight distribution, and international compliance. FCL is ideal for machinery, electronics, textiles, and consumer goods, with coordinated delivery to warehouses or distribution hubs in New Caledonia.
Less than Container Load (LCL) allows multiple small consignments to share container space efficiently. TJ Freight manages consolidation, palletizing, labeling, and customs clearance with real-time tracking. LCL is suitable for small batches, mixed cargo, or high-value goods requiring careful handling.

Customs regulations impact shipping by requiring proper documentation and compliance with import laws. Ensure your goods meet New Caledonia's import requirements and have accurate customs paperwork to avoid delays and additional costs.
Yes, most freight forwarders and carriers offer tracking services. This allows you to monitor your shipment’s progress in real-time, providing updates on its location and estimated delivery time.
Insurance is crucial for protecting your shipment against loss, theft, or damage. Ensure you choose a policy that covers potential risks and review the terms to understand the coverage provided for your specific shipment.
Yes, New Caledonia has restrictions on certain goods, including hazardous materials, restricted items, and perishables. Verify the list of prohibited items and ensure compliance with local regulations to avoid shipping issues.
To reduce shipping costs, consider consolidating shipments, choosing sea freight over air freight, and negotiating rates with your freight forwarder. Efficient packaging and optimizing shipment routes can also help lower costs.
Essential documentation includes a commercial invoice, packing list, bill of lading, and any required certificates of origin or permits. Proper documentation ensures smooth customs clearance and compliance with import regulations.
To ensure timely delivery, plan shipments well in advance, choose reliable carriers, and monitor tracking updates. Effective communication with your freight forwarder and addressing any issues promptly can also help meet deadlines.
A freight forwarder offers expertise in logistics, manages shipping and customs procedures, and provides guidance on the best routes and methods. They can streamline the shipping process, handle documentation, and help ensure timely and cost-effective delivery.
